What is Marketing Automation?
Marketing automation refers to using software platforms to automate recurring marketing tasks. Typical applications: automated email sequences (nurturing campaigns), lead scoring (automatic lead evaluation), trigger-based actions (e.g., cart abandonment emails), social media scheduling, dynamic website personalization. Popular tools: HubSpot, Mailchimp, ActiveCampaign, Marketo. Benefits: time savings, scalability, consistent communication, better lead nurturing. Important: Automation doesn't replace strategy - automating bad processes just means working badly faster.
